WebJul 23, 2024 · The functions of an oil pump in an automobile include: Transferring of oil to the engine essential parts of the engine under pressure. Ease movement of the engine lubricant around the engine. … WebThe oil pump is an internal combustion engine part that circulates engine oil under pressure to the rotating bearings, the sliding pistons and the camshaft of the engine. This lubricates the bearings, allows the use of higher-capacity fluid bearings and also assists in cooling …

WebMay 12, 2024 · When an engine's crankshaft is spinning, it will whip the engine's oil up into the crankcase and form a fog of oil. This is denser than air alone and can cause a loss in power and efficiency....
